Derek Hoiem is a Professor in the Department of Computer Science at the University of Illinois Urbana-Champaign (UIUC), affiliated with the Siebel School for Computing and Data Science since 2009. He holds a PhD in Robotics from Carnegie Mellon University (2007) and completed a Beckman Postdoctoral Fellowship (2008). As co-founder and Chief Science Officer of Reconstruct, he develops AI-driven tools for construction progress monitoring. His research focuses on computer vision, object recognition, scene understanding, and graphics.
Key honors include IEEE Fellow (2022), University Scholar (2022), and the Sloan Research Fellowship (2013). He has received NSF CAREER and Intel Early Career awards, alongside best paper awards at CVPR (2006) and WACV (2015). His teaching excellence is reflected in numerous 'List of Teachers Ranked as Excellent' accolades across multiple semesters.
Research interests span 3D reconstruction, neural networks, and multimodal models. His work addresses challenges in visual program generation, neural radiance fields, and construction monitoring through photogrammetry. He leads projects in continual learning, efficient AI systems, and explainable multimodal interactions.
Professional contributions include grants from NSF and industry partnerships. He advises on cutting-edge AI applications in construction, graphics, and vision-language integration. His lab’s innovations bridge theoretical advancements with real-world systems like Reconstruct’s Visual Command Center.
